Overview
Erasmus+ partnerships with stipends for study stays at partner universities: e.g., University of Tartu (1 full-year or 2 semester stipends), Université de Bretagne Occidentale Brest (1 full-year or 2 semester stipends), Adam Mickiewicz University Poznan (1 full-year or 2 semester stipends + summer course stipends), Irkutsk State University (summer course stipends), Immanuel Kant Baltic Federal University Kaliningrad (summer course stipends). Also Stadt-Kiel-Stipendien for incoming students from partner cities.
